Profile bio

About Nicky Laird (Mciht)

With experience in transport, programme and project management, I currently manage several multi-million pound programme streams and have been responsible in ensuring that Aberdeen City Council is compliant both in its governance responsibilities and its commitment towards becoming net zero by 2045.I am very flexible in my approach to work and have developed my role to provide support to my team as well as colleagues in other areas of the organisation to reduce pressure on workloads. In my current role I am the primary liaison between the Project Managers at ACC and the external funding partners, where I represent the interests of ACC so as to ensure a good working relationship. I pride myself on my stakeholder relationships, which I have built up over the last nine years working in transport, as I have acted as mediator very successfully to ensure that ACC is able to maximise its grant funding awards and ensure that its reputation is maintained if not improved. I work with a number of different clients within transport, including consultants, councils, operators, other RTPs, Transport Scotland and members of the public.I hold a project management certificate through the Open University and I am experienced in managing detailed and complex projects both locally and with EU and/or Government funding, the most significant of which is currently the Bus Partnership Fund. I am responsible for managing, monitoring and reporting on overall programme risk, as well as for identifying and highlighting any emerging risks or issues that are taking place at a project level. In my current role, I have developed many of the working practices currently used, including the reporting practices to ensure that any issues and updates are picked up in a timely fashion. Additionally, I was responsible for drafting the current Bus Partnership Governance Plan. Previously, I led on the freight packages for Civitas Portis whilst working at Nestrans, where I developed freight routeing and distribution strategies.
